Is it ok to bill these 2 codes together? I asked the pathologist for an example of when both would apply to a case and he said:
"these almost always occur with skinny needle biopsies. Touch imprints are prepared and stained with Diff-Quick (immediately) and PAP (later) stain. Code 88333 accompanies the other codes for these types of cases."
